BROWN JR. <br />00VERNOR <br />MATTHEW RODRIQUEZ <br />SECRETARY FOR <br />ENVIRONMENTAL PROTECTION Water Boards <br /> <br />Central Valley Regional Water Quality Control Board <br />19 July 2017 <br />Tim McCoy <br />Director of Public Works <br />390 Towne Centre Drive <br />Lathrop, CA 95330 <br />APPROVAL OF MONITORING WELL INSTALLATION WORK PLAN, CONSOLIDATED <br />TREATMENT FACILITY, CITY OF LATHROP, SAN JOAQUIN COUNTY <br />The disposal of recycled water from the City of Lathrop's Consolidated Treatment Facility in San <br />Joaquin County is regulated by Waste Discharge Requirements Order R5-2016-0028. The City <br />of Lathrop (Discharger) owns and operates the facility. <br />Regional Board staff has reviewed the 5 July 2017 Monitoring Well Installation Workplan <br />(Workplan), which was submitted to comply with Provision H.1.j. of the WDRs. Provision H.1.j <br />states, "At least 180 days prior to initiation of recycled water use at Use Areas where existing <br />monitoring wells listed as compliance wells for future use are proposed for abandonment, the <br />Discharger shall submit a Groundwater Monitoring Well Installation Workplan that proposes <br />replacement well(s) to ensure representative monitoring of the specified Use Area." <br />The Workplan proposes to install replacement groundwater monitoring wells CLSP-11 and <br />CLSP-12. The proposed wells will replace wells CLSP-2 and CSLP-10, which were properly <br />destroyed in October 2016. The Workplan is approved. Once installed the groundwater <br />monitoring wells shall be monitored in accordance with Monitoring and Reporting Program <br />R5-2016-0028. <br />We look forward to receiving the Monitoring Well Installation Report by 15 October 2017.
